Facing inefficiencies and quality control challenges during pre-production, Microboard turned to ScanCAD to improve circuit card assembly inspections. Traditional reliance on Gerber data from board shops resulted in delayed feedback, rework, and scrap--adding as much as 10% to pre-production costs. Manual inspections further slowed the process and left subtle defects undetected. ScanCAD empowered Microboard to perform automated, in-house inspections, identifying issues such as board stretch, over-etching, and component misalignments before they disrupted production. The technology also created digital records for enhanced traceability and quality assurance, a critical feature for regulatory compliance. Since implementing ScanCAD, Microboard has achieved: 40% reduction in pre-production cycle time 40% reduction in line shutdowns due to pre-production errors 20% reduction in pre-production process costs The Executive Director of Technology calls the tool indispensable, particularly for projects involving smaller components and high-complexity assemblies.

Press-fit technology is a proven and widely used and accepted interconnection method for joining electronics assemblies. Printed Circuit Board Assembly Systems and typical functional subassemblies are connected through press-fit connectors. The Press-Fit Compliant Pin is a proven interconnect termination to reliably provide electrical and mechanical connections from a Printed Circuit Board to an Electrical Connector. Electrical Connectors are then interconnected together providing board to board electrical and mechanical inter-connection. Press-Fit Compliant Pins are housed within Connectors and used on Backplanes, Mid-planes and Daughter Card Printed Circuit Board Assemblies. High reliability O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er) computer designs continue to use press-fit connections to overcome challenges associated with soldering, rework, thermal cycles, installation and repair. This paper investigates the technical roadmap for press fit technology, putting special attention to main characteristics such, placement and insertion, inspection, repair, pin design trends, challenges and solutions. Critical process control parameters within an assembly manufacturing are highlighted.
